Determining Adoption Rates of Sustainable Energy Technologies in Kakuma Refugee Camps
      Gitonga, D., Prof China, S. and Dr. Nabiswa, F.
Abstract: Since the beginning of the century, the need for adopting sustainable energy technologies (SET) has been of concern worldwide. This is because renewable energy sources have significant potential to contribute to the economic, social and environmental sustainability. However, despite the practical and convincing technologies on sustainable energy, the adoption rates have been quite low especially in resource constrained nations and communities. The effects have been greatly felt by humanitarian actors, host communities and refugees.
